一般情況下,同一台服務器上如果要配置多個帶有SSL證書的https網站,那么網站的端口號不能相同,要不然兩個站點有可能會沖突(使用tls協議),造成不能同時訪問。 如要完美解決,方法如下: 重新編譯nginx,在 ./configure 中添加參數:--with-openssl-opt ...
.net core . 網站發布到centos后,綁定ssl證書,一個服務器綁一個證書,一個服務器綁多個證書 開始之前:對於windows服務器不存在這個問題,在iis中綁定證書是非常簡單的一件事,不是本篇博客討論的范圍,綁定多個證書一樣 . 中指定url的方式可以通過在配置文件中加urls: http: : 這種方式來指定 發布到centos的.net core網站我是用 Kestrel托管的。 ...
2020-08-25 00:00 3 831 推薦指數:
一般情況下,同一台服務器上如果要配置多個帶有SSL證書的https網站,那么網站的端口號不能相同,要不然兩個站點有可能會沖突(使用tls協議),造成不能同時訪問。 如要完美解決,方法如下: 重新編譯nginx,在 ./configure 中添加參數:--with-openssl-opt ...
最近系統由於太多環境,需要一台服務器上部署多個tomcat服務,但是通過jenkins自動發布部署時,發現最后只啟動一個項目。 經過百度了解需要以下步驟,記錄以下以防止后面再遇上 第一步: 分別解壓兩個解壓版tomcat 第一個tomcat不用修改里面任何東西 第二個tomcat修改 ...
默認情況一個服務器的IIS只能綁定一個HTTPS也就是443端口 要實現多個站點對應HTTPS只能更改IIS配置 地址:C:\Windows\system32\inetsrv\config\applicationHost.config、 默認一個站點帶一個這樣的配置 < ...
...
當一個https的請求到達IIS服務器時,https請求為加密狀態,需要拿到相應的服務器證書解密請求。由於每個站點對應的證書不同,服務器需要通過請求中不同的主機頭來判斷需要用哪個證書解密,然而主機頭作為請求的一部分也被加密。最終IIS只好使用第一個綁定到該IP:PORT的站點證書解密請求,從而有 ...
1、寫這篇博客的初衷是因為最近iOS9出來了,蘋果官方默認要求使用HTTPS,所以自己想整一個HTTPS服務器,也想好好了解一下HTTPS通信,也知道了HTTPS其實就是在HTTP的基礎上加上了SSL/TLS。具體想了解SSL/TLS原理的請瀏覽SSL/TLS協議運行機制的概述和SSL/TLS原理 ...
一、自簽名證書 openssl工具 1.1 使用 openssl 的 genrsa 命令生成一個服務器私鑰文件 # genrsa 生成密鑰# -out 指定輸出的文件openssl genrsa -out server.key 2048 1.2 生成證書請求文件 # -new 執行 ...
最近需要把兩個項目同時部署到服務器上,於是研究了一下,頁借鑒了很多別人的方法,把過程記錄下來,以儆效尤。 目錄: 1,一個tomcat下同時部署兩個項目(多個項目可以參考) 1.1項目都放在webapps內(共用一個端口) 1)把兩個項目都放在webapps下。 2)處理 ...